I've worked with both early-stage startups and larger organizations, which means I'm comfortable moving quickly without losing the structure that keeps software maintainable. In the Raleigh-Durham area, I've supported teams such as TRAKID and Oma Health as they moved from early ideas toward stable production systems, and I've also contributed to Microsoft-related engineering work through AURP where reliability and maintainability were constant expectations.
Through Artificial Pixel, I work directly with clients who need both development execution and architectural guidance. One example is etectRx, where I designed and built the original proof of concept for a medical IoT platform and helped guide it into a more mature enterprise-ready system using ASP.NET Core and Microsoft Azure. I've also partnered with Langino Law on website redesign and SEO work with a focus on performance, accessibility, and a more dependable modern web foundation.
My day-to-day work sits between hands-on software development and architecture. I enjoy designing systems, writing production code, and helping teams make sound technical decisions without overcomplicating the solution. Most of my background is in C#, .NET, and Azure, and I'm especially interested in how AI can be applied in practical ways inside real products and internal workflows.
I also have a strong interest in Blazor and .NET MAUI for modern web and cross-platform application development. I hold Microsoft certifications including Azure Fundamentals, Azure Data Fundamentals, and Azure Developer Associate, but the bigger priority for me is building software that is useful, maintainable, and ready to grow.
